"""Parser for the OHIP Physician Fee Schedule Master (fixed-width, 75 chars).

Official record layout (OHIP Fee Schedule Master Record Layout, 1-based):
    Fee Schedule code       start 1  len 4   (ANNN)
    Effective Date          start 5  len 8   (YYYYMMDD)
    Termination Date        start 13 len 8   (99999999 = indefinite)
    Provider Fee            start 21 len 11  (N, 4 decimal places)
    Assistant's fee         start 32 len 11  (N)
    Specialist fee          start 43 len 11  (N, 4 decimal places)
    Anaesthetist's fee      start 54 len 11  (N)
    Non-Anaesthetist's fee  start 65 len 11  (N)
"""
from __future__ import annotations

import datetime as dt
import logging
from dataclasses import dataclass, field
from pathlib import Path

from .config import settings

logger = logging.getLogger(__name__)

_INDEFINITE = "99999999"


@dataclass
class FeeRecord:
    billing_code: str
    effective_date: str  # YYYY-MM-DD
    termination_date: str | None  # YYYY-MM-DD or None (indefinite)
    provider_fee: float
    assistant_fee: float
    specialist_fee: float
    anaesthetist_fee: float
    non_anaesthetist_fee: float
    all_fees: dict = field(default_factory=dict)

    @property
    def primary_fee(self) -> float:
        """Best single fee for display: provider, else specialist, else max."""
        for f in (self.provider_fee, self.specialist_fee):
            if f > 0:
                return f
        return max(self.all_fees.values(), default=0.0)


def _fee(segment: str) -> float:
    seg = segment.strip() or "0"
    try:
        return int(seg) / 10000.0  # 4 implied decimal places
    except ValueError:
        return 0.0


def _date(segment: str) -> str | None:
    seg = segment.strip()
    if not seg or seg == _INDEFINITE:
        return None
    try:
        return dt.datetime.strptime(seg, "%Y%m%d").strftime("%Y-%m-%d")
    except ValueError:
        return None


def parse_line(line: str) -> FeeRecord | None:
    if len(line) < 75:
        line = line.ljust(75)
    code = line[0:4].strip()
    if not code:
        return None
    eff = _date(line[4:12]) or "1990-01-01"
    term = _date(line[12:20])
    provider = _fee(line[20:31])
    assistant = _fee(line[31:42])
    specialist = _fee(line[42:53])
    anaesthetist = _fee(line[53:64])
    non_anaesthetist = _fee(line[64:75])
    return FeeRecord(
        billing_code=code,
        effective_date=eff,
        termination_date=term,
        provider_fee=provider,
        assistant_fee=assistant,
        specialist_fee=specialist,
        anaesthetist_fee=anaesthetist,
        non_anaesthetist_fee=non_anaesthetist,
        all_fees={
            "provider": provider,
            "assistant": assistant,
            "specialist": specialist,
            "anaesthetist": anaesthetist,
            "non_anaesthetist": non_anaesthetist,
        },
    )


def _is_active(rec: FeeRecord, today: dt.date) -> bool:
    if rec.termination_date is None:
        return True
    return dt.date.fromisoformat(rec.termination_date) >= today


def parse_fsm(path: Path) -> list[FeeRecord]:
    today = dt.date.today()
    records: list[FeeRecord] = []
    text = Path(path).read_text(encoding="latin-1")
    for raw in text.splitlines():
        if not raw.strip():
            continue
        rec = parse_line(raw)
        if rec is None:
            continue
        if settings.active_codes_only and not _is_active(rec, today):
            continue
        records.append(rec)
    logger.info("Parsed %d active fee records from FSM", len(records))
    return records
